Honda suddenly faces a major setback: loses 100 billion yuan due to withdrawal of electrification strategy

On March 12, Honda Motor Co. said that for fiscal year 2025 (2025.4–2026.3), it expects an operating loss of 270 billion to 570 billion yen, after previously projecting income of 550 billion yen; it expects a net loss of 420 billion to 690 billion yen (about RMB 11.6 billion to RMB 24.7 billion), after previously projecting income of 300 billion yen. The company said the same day that it has canceled some U.S.-made electric vehicle research and development and launch plans. The company expects that the total costs and losses arising from a reassessment of its electrification strategy could be as high as 2.5 trillion yen (about RMB 108.2 billion). It is understood that this is Honda’s first annual loss since its listing. (First Finance)
